PHOSPHORUS, 24 HOUR URINE

Geisinger Epic Procedure Code:  LAB2847    Geisinger Epic ID:  6924

SPECIMEN COLLECTION
Specimen type: 

24-hour urine


Preferred collection container: 
Specimen required: 

5 mL aliquot of 24-hour urine collection; minimum 1 mL.


Special notes: 

Mix well. Estimate total collection volume from 24-hour urine container. Remove required aliquot. Record total volume on both aliquot tube and request slip (if applicable).



SPECIMEN PROCESSING
Processing instructions: 

Lab personnel (to be determined per site) will test the pH of the urines and adjust to less than 3.0 using 6N HCl.


Transport temperature: 

Refrigerated.


Specimen stability: 

Refrigerated: 6 months.


Rejection criteria: 

Stability limits exceeded.



TEST DETAILS
Reference interval: 

Urine phosphorus: 0.3 - 1.0 gm/24 hours.


CPT code(s):  84105
Note: The billing party has sole responsibility for CPT coding.  Any questions regarding coding should be directed to the payer being billed.
The CPT codes provided by GML are based on AMA guidelines and are for informational purposes only.

Test includes: 

Phosphorus - 24-hour urine, 24-hour total volume.


Methodology: 
Spectrophotometric (Colorimetric)
Synonyms: 

PHOSPHATE, PHOS24


Clinical significance: 

Phosphate, under the influence of parathyroid hormone, is excreted by the kidney. Measurement of urinary phosphorus generally reflects dietary intake.
